- Document Description
- Issuance of a Regional Board Cleanup and Abatement Order, pursuant to California Water Code Section 13304 for the investigation and remediation of petroleum hydrocarbons in soil and groundwater by best available technology (to be determined after completion of a remedial investigation/treatment feasibility study and acceptance of a Corrective Action Plan). Currently a number of private supply wells are impacted by MtBE and 1,2-dichloroethane, and are treated at the wellhead by granular activated carbon (GAC) treatment, as an alternative to supplying water to the affected well users. Prior remedial efforts at the site included removal of leaking underground storage tanks and associated piping, overexcavation of contaminated soils, groundwater pump and treatment, soil vapor extraction, and air sparging. Residual petroleum hydrocarbons are present in soil onsite, and in groundwater onsite and offsite. An additional groundwater investigation will provide characterization of vertical and horizontal extent of the groundwater plume. Additional groundwater treatment may be required offsite.
